[Breaking] Mixed Close on New York Stock Market Amid CPI Caution... Nasdaq Up 0.18%
The major indices of the U.S. New York Stock Exchange closed mixed and steady on the 8th (local time), amid concerns over regional banks and in anticipation of key inflation indicators to be released this week.

On this day, the Dow Jones Industrial Average fell 0.17% from the previous close. The large-cap-focused S&P 500 index rose 0.05%, while the tech-heavy Nasdaq index closed up 0.18%.
